eder.ramos
Mensagens : 26 Data de inscrição : 28/03/2012
| Assunto: E300 - Erro ao converter documento em XML. Qua Jun 06, 2012 1:44 pm | |
| O erro E300 - Erro ao converter documento em XML está ocorrendo no ambiente de homologação.
O arquivo enviado está em anexo, o que poderia ser?
<?xml version="1.0" encoding="utf-8"?><EnviarLoteRpsEnvio xmlns:tipos="http://www.ginfes.com.br/tipos_v03.xsd" xmlns="http://www.ginfes.com.br/servico_enviar_lote_rps_envio_v03.xsd"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"><LoteRps Id="900"><tipos:NumeroLote>900</tipos:NumeroLote><tipos:Cnpj>05525155000165</tipos:Cnpj><tipos:InscricaoMunicipal>10882801</tipos:InscricaoMunicipal><tipos:QuantidadeRps>1</tipos:QuantidadeRps><tipos:ListaRps><tipos:Rps><tipos:InfRps Id="000001"><tipos:IdentificacaoRps><tipos:Numero>408</tipos:Numero><tipos:Serie>S1</tipos:Serie><tipos:Tipo>1</tipos:Tipo></tipos:IdentificacaoRps><tipos:DataEmissao>2012-06-06T00:00:00</tipos:DataEmissao><tipos:NaturezaOperacao>1</tipos:NaturezaOperacao><tipos:RegimeEspecialTributacao>1</tipos:RegimeEspecialTributacao><tipos:OptanteSimplesNacional>2</tipos:OptanteSimplesNacional><tipos:IncentivadorCultural>2</tipos:IncentivadorCultural><tipos:Status>1</tipos:Status><tipos:Servico><tipos:Valores><tipos:ValorServicos>25.00</tipos:ValorServicos><tipos:IssRetido>2</tipos:IssRetido><tipos:Aliquota>0.0000</tipos:Aliquota><tipos:ValorLiquidoNfse>25.00</tipos:ValorLiquidoNfse></tipos:Valores><tipos:ItemListaServico>14.01</tipos:ItemListaServico><tipos:CodigoTributacaoMunicipio>14.01.01 / 00140101</tipos:CodigoTributacaoMunicipio><tipos:Discriminacao>Qt:1 PINTURA PEÇAS
</tipos:Discriminacao><tipos:CodigoMunicipio>3543402</tipos:CodigoMunicipio></tipos:Servico><tipos:Prestador><tipos:Cnpj>05525155000165</tipos:Cnpj><tipos:InscricaoMunicipal>10882801</tipos:InscricaoMunicipal></tipos:Prestador><tipos:Tomador><tipos:IdentificacaoTomador><tipos:CpfCnpj><tipos:Cnpj>38488532000192</tipos:Cnpj></tipos:CpfCnpj></tipos:IdentificacaoTomador><tipos:RazaoSocial>CLEBER LUCAS PINTO ME </tipos:RazaoSocial><tipos:Endereco><tipos:Endereco>ROD BR 262 KM 267</tipos:Endereco><tipos:Numero>S/N</tipos:Numero><tipos:Bairro>ROCAS NOVAS</tipos:Bairro><tipos:CodigoMunicipio>3110004</tipos:CodigoMunicipio><tipos:Uf>MG</tipos:Uf><tipos:Cep>34800000</tipos:Cep></tipos:Endereco><tipos:Contato><tipos:Telefone>03136521179</tipos:Telefone><tipos:Email>f</tipos:Email></tipos:Contato></tipos:Tomador></tipos:InfRps></tipos:Rps></tipos:ListaRps></LoteRps><Signature xmlns="http://www.w3.org/2000/09/xmldsig#"><SignedInfo><CanonicalizationMethod Algorithm="http://www.w3.org/TR/2001/REC-xml-c14n-20010315" /><SignatureMethod Algorithm="http://www.w3.org/2000/09/xmldsig#rsa-sha1" /><Reference URI="#900"><Transforms><Transform Algorithm="http://www.w3.org/2000/09/xmldsig#enveloped-signature" /><Transform Algorithm="http://www.w3.org/TR/2001/REC-xml-c14n-20010315" /></Transforms><DigestMethod Algorithm="http://www.w3.org/2000/09/xmldsig#sha1" /><DigestValue>8AUmKnmqlJPiipuZpuXbLIRku4o=</DigestValue></Reference></SignedInfo><SignatureValue>B4sidFfEuO0AvcXJ2tKgRqhRxx5UIfzrEccdcUyIIwu7c6kJQmv+uq5YcTDor6gZTHmdCOszgtkiAb0uvt47qnYINH0+CFrsjMSNM92d3zjGSPnttZqX0bdFkmDvMOOXY6fQQK6nQfO7WOx/I6MUW431MH35ETeUcCKlDK1SK5wmCCMsxin5kxZrCXCrVNYSmfG3dD6aHeDVUf/K+jILFoMCkQlcWdsQNtIlnXBw5mxCy6MmHzEJWPg7fzgJgzaF4wALBBOMBgAQL0Xe0AvcPhEyOz+HAaKZjCwQnHE1mm31IRkVME3YRxTF9JFppyy1KK1Zrw8epWsEr4PngsEjFA==</SignatureValue><KeyInfo><X509Data><X509Certificate>MIIH2TCCBcGgAwIBAgIIeVmng/Yb09gwDQYJKoZIhvcNAQELBQAwTDELMAkGA1UEBhMCQlIxEzARBgNVBAoTCklDUC1CcmFzaWwxKDAmBgNVBAMTH1NFUkFTQSBDZXJ0aWZpY2Fkb3JhIERpZ2l0YWwgdjIwHhcNMTIwMjAxMTE1NDAwWhcNMTMwMTMxMTE1NDAwWjCB8TELMAkGA1UEBhMCQlIxEzARBgNVBAoTCklDUC1CcmFzaWwxFDASBgNVBAsTCyhFTSBCUkFOQ08pMRgwFgYDVQQLEw8wMDAwMDEwMDI4Njk3MDkxFDASBgNVBAsTCyhFTSBCUkFOQ08pMRQwEgYDVQQLEwsoRU0gQlJBTkNPKTEUMBIGA1UECxMLKEVNIEJSQU5DTykxFDASBgNVBAsTCyhFTSBCUkFOQ08pMRQwEgYDVQQLEwsoRU0gQlJBTkNPKTEvMC0GA1UEAxMmQ0VDRSAtIENBQklOQVMgUEVDQVMgRSBBQ0VTU09SSU9TIExUREEwggEiMA0GCSqGSIb3DQEBAQUAA4IBDwAwggEKAoIBAQCZ6QSoRqk61ZPRbrn5u+n7tMII6P8sHsqAooREtNLgh4Hq0lavIBvRxr5byaWBL8bj7p9H8JPqt3El3saCaqahKo1nGlXa56ivuvxy0sHWhd3oTpvLHL36KGAggQQ5lsgcl/R3Q3mELoNZVHnuPeQEpvbiiK4vcI6vXEnSFzV/VgIH9jJgkkUseD0Y2slUg20FPVjslIHW5KdPNBvSNRkSPgoImsyGvjtj3BWhSV/7YcvrtQS6SEobIKplckhhJheD6ApBjJS0Oh0qW3XsAnrmgJjO7yCqyYDjYQmwMJU3N7dyaahJJa5YsTdCnjxHzc+fN0LsJy1VPcmWPd7q5i7hAgMBAAGjggMXMIIDEzCBlwYIKwYBBQUHAQEEgYowgYcwRwYIKwYBBQUHMAKGO2h0dHA6Ly93d3cuY2VydGlmaWNhZG9kaWdpdGFsLmNvbS5ici9jYWRlaWFzL3NlcmFzYWNkdjIucDdiMDwGCCsGAQUFBzABhjBodHRwOi8vb2NzcC5jZXJ0aWZpY2Fkb2RpZ2l0YWwuY29tLmJyL3NlcmFzYWNkdjIwHwYDVR0jBBgwFoAUmuCDENcmm+m62oKygc45GtOHcIYwcQYDVR0gBGowaDBmBgZgTAECAQYwXDBaBggrBgEFBQcCARZOaHR0cDovL3B1YmxpY2FjYW8uY2VydGlmaWNhZG9kaWdpdGFsLmNvbS5ici9yZXBvc2l0b3Jpby9kcGMvZGVjbGFyYWNhby1zY2QucGRmMIHwBgNVHR8EgegwgeUwSaBHoEWGQ2h0dHA6Ly93d3cuY2VydGlmaWNhZG9kaWdpdGFsLmNvbS5ici9yZXBvc2l0b3Jpby9sY3Ivc2VyYXNhY2R2Mi5jcmwwQ6BBoD+GPWh0dHA6Ly9sY3IuY2VydGlmaWNhZG9zLmNvbS5ici9yZXBvc2l0b3Jpby9sY3Ivc2VyYXNhY2R2Mi5jcmwwU6BRoE+GTWh0dHA6Ly9yZXBvc2l0b3Jpby5pY3BicmFzaWwuZ292LmJyL2xjci9TZXJhc2EvcmVwb3NpdG9yaW8vbGNyL3NlcmFzYWNkdjIuY3JsMA4GA1UdDwEB/wQEAwIF4DAdBgNVHSUEFjAUBggrBgEFBQcDAgYIKwYBBQUHAwQwgcAGA1UdEQSBuDCBtYEgRklOQU5DRUlST0BDRUNFQUNFU1NPUklPUy5DT00uQlKgPgYFYEwBAwSgNRMzMTYwNTE5NzMxNjIyMzU0MDg3NjAwMDAwMDAwMDAwMDAwMDAwMDAwMDAwMDAwMDAwMDAwoB0GBWBMAQMCoBQTEkFORFJFIEZBQklBTk8gQ0VDRaAZBgVgTAEDA6AQEw4wNTUyNTE1NTAwMDE2NaAXBgVgTAEDB6AOEwwwMDAwMDAwMDAwMDAwDQYJKoZIhvcNAQELBQADggIBAAFTYxyxD5LVqt+K+HfH42t/ruGWufcMB0dwST2CPAas0rxesOb2p4TPsNdXQ5jnjb6JQ7sG2wvAtt9nKLDBwOqzXSSArNWJ5gN4Ge15dHCU46VhG46EjxbOJtEO2Ee1/2id7GOvpstYsLGAr3izhqqaYyCL2hLg68a1qmegz5wh3j8JWR4XUEMkBxlyndXu+5+HIbM/TgUAb9N7kCoojJpGvxOfSwfOhpU9u1w13F3Fq7LE2sOwV8uXzLqkRaID0zssR5HhsemyUVJvjqTqWBVN4AZDlNxcRyKODA2umGzmTgogaN0D8zh5UVng4Y+cY0z6+SPj4sp293vSY9PmS5bNYztGQv8zT2x/CXnW8iG4GlL2ypLZnVFIM3ExE9TKmmIGt3FZU9G6MnVaN08OEVKKD1XWsjacTf0WeqWTZfev74JPShwCmsTY8MkTDtlKUN98zpqjnNZOKRTUJlAavJKvstPhqQ2Y2DZmmurOrHJaE67AsJcTob/kwJ7zb6KxYP1NMzXKzzGXRImO0uu4s+gxQONHVPhoDn5rJ4+yeotamK63Owm44/xZ3He74GSuaqt/wY2Lpq5GB7/Z3SS6tVwysUSaaL5WaseVWJfYzsps5bWEkXni7h2Ewx7hi+R3D6JG1nTDYtesDFmHCjjdI/uNEdsxU7vdcZklsa5n49uK</X509Certificate></X509Data></KeyInfo></Signature></EnviarLoteRpsEnvio> | |
|
net.leandro
Mensagens : 10 Data de inscrição : 09/06/2012
| Assunto: Re: E300 - Erro ao converter documento em XML. Sáb Jun 09, 2012 3:05 pm | |
| Olá Eder, Este erro também ocorreu comigo, resolvi removendo todos os caracteres não aceitos no UTF-8. Analisando o seu xml a descriminação do item esta com o valor "Qt:1 PINTURA PEÇAS", faça um teste alterando o Ç por C. Eu utilizo em C# uma rotima que retorna uma string com valores sem acentuação ou qualquer outro caracter q seja incompativel, segue abaixo - Código:
-
public static string RemoverAcentos(string texto) { if (string.IsNullOrEmpty(texto)) { return null; } texto = texto.Replace("\r\n", ""); if (string.IsNullOrEmpty(texto)) { return null; }
texto = texto.Trim();
Regex replace_a_Accents = new Regex("[áàäâã]", RegexOptions.Compiled); Regex replace_A_Accents = new Regex("[ÁÀÄÂÃ]", RegexOptions.Compiled); Regex replace_e_Accents = new Regex("[éèëê]", RegexOptions.Compiled); Regex replace_E_Accents = new Regex("[ÉÈËÊ]", RegexOptions.Compiled); Regex replace_i_Accents = new Regex("[íìïî]", RegexOptions.Compiled); Regex replace_I_Accents = new Regex("[ÍÌÏÎ]", RegexOptions.Compiled); Regex replace_o_Accents = new Regex("[óòöôõ]", RegexOptions.Compiled); Regex replace_O_Accents = new Regex("[ÓÒÖÔÕ]", RegexOptions.Compiled); Regex replace_u_Accents = new Regex("[úùüû]", RegexOptions.Compiled); Regex replace_U_Accents = new Regex("[ÚÙÜÛ]", RegexOptions.Compiled);
texto = replace_a_Accents.Replace(texto, "a"); texto = replace_A_Accents.Replace(texto, "A"); texto = replace_e_Accents.Replace(texto, "e"); texto = replace_E_Accents.Replace(texto, "E"); texto = replace_i_Accents.Replace(texto, "i"); texto = replace_I_Accents.Replace(texto, "I"); texto = replace_o_Accents.Replace(texto, "o"); texto = replace_O_Accents.Replace(texto, "O"); texto = replace_u_Accents.Replace(texto, "u"); texto = replace_U_Accents.Replace(texto, "U");
texto = texto.Replace("<", "<"); texto = texto.Replace(">", ">"); texto = texto.Replace("&", "&"); texto = texto.Replace("\"", """); texto = texto.Replace("'", "'"); texto = texto.Replace("ç", "c"); texto = texto.Replace("Ç", "C"); texto = texto.Replace("º", " ");
return texto; } Qualquer coisa avisa ai | |
|
Valter Ito
Mensagens : 6 Data de inscrição : 14/05/2012
| Assunto: E300 - Erro ao converter documento em XML. - Enviar um XML válido. Ter Abr 16, 2013 8:12 am | |
| Eder, estou tendo o Erro E300 tambem e somente em homologacao. Voce pode me informar se voce resolveu com a dica do Leandro ou de outra forma. No aguardo e obrigado ! | |
|
eder.ramos
Mensagens : 26 Data de inscrição : 28/03/2012
| Assunto: Re: E300 - Erro ao converter documento em XML. Ter Abr 16, 2013 12:29 pm | |
| Boa tarde Valter, retirando a acentuação o problema foi solucionado. | |
|
Conteúdo patrocinado
| Assunto: Re: E300 - Erro ao converter documento em XML. | |
| |
|